FAQ
Here are some common questions and answers related to breast fat transfer:
Q: Is breast fat transfer a safe procedure?
A: When performed by a qualified surgeon in a reputable hospital, breast fat transfer is generally considered a safe procedure. However, as with any surgical intervention, there are risks involved. It's important to have a detailed discussion with your surgeon to understand the potential risks and benefits.
Q: How long does the recovery period last?
A: The recovery period can vary depending on individual factors, but typically it takes several weeks to months for the breasts to heal and reach the final result. Your surgeon will provide specific instructions on post-operative care and recovery.
Q: Can I expect long-lasting results?
A: In many cases, breast fat transfer can provide long-lasting results. However, the transferred fat may partially absorb over time, and touch-up procedures may be necessary to maintain the desired effect.
Q: Are there any alternatives to breast fat transfer?
A: Yes, alternative options for breast augmentation include breast implants. Your surgeon can discuss the pros and cons of each option to help you make an informed decision that suits your needs and goals.
